Start your trip by immersing yourself in the charming city of Panaji, the capital of Goa. In the morning, visit the iconic Our Lady of the Immaculate Conception Church, a beautiful white-washed church that offers a picturesque view of the city. Afterward, head to the vibrant market at Municipal Garden, known for its fresh produce and local handicrafts. In the afternoon, take a leisurely stroll along the Latin Quarter of Fontainhas, known for its colorful Portuguese-style houses. As the evening sets in, explore the bustling waterfront promenade of Miramar Beach and witness a mesmerizing sunset over the Arabian Sea.
On the second day, head to the lively beach town of Calangute. Start your morning with a refreshing dip in the azure waters of Calangute Beach, one of the most popular beaches in Goa. After enjoying the beach, explore the vibrant market at Baga Beach known for its colorful stalls selling clothes, accessories, and souvenirs. In the afternoon, unleash your adventurous side with thrilling water sports activities such as parasailing or jet skiing. As the evening approaches, indulge in some mouthwatering seafood at one of the beachside shacks while enjoying live music performances.
Embark on a journey through history as you visit the UNESCO World Heritage Site of Old Goa. Begin your morning by exploring the magnificent Basilica of Bom Jesus, which houses the mortal remains of St. Francis Xavier. Afterward, visit the imposing Se Cathedral, one of the largest churches in Asia, known for its Portuguese-Gothic architecture. In the afternoon, wander through the ancient ruins of St. Augustine's Tower and the Archaeological Museum. As the evening sets in, take a tranquil cruise along the Mandovi River, enjoying the beautiful views of the city.
On your last day, explore the tranquil and picturesque beaches of South Goa. Start your morning with a visit to Palolem Beach, known for its scenic beauty and peaceful atmosphere. Afterward, head to the enchanting Dudhsagar Falls, one of India's tallest waterfalls, nestled amidst lush greenery. In the afternoon, visit the historic Cabo de Rama Fort, offering panoramic views of the Arabian Sea. As the evening approaches, relax and unwind at Colva Beach, savoring the serene ambiance and enjoying a beachside dinner.
If you have extra time, consider visiting the peaceful Divar Island, accessible by ferry, for a glimpse of traditional Goan village life. Another hidden gem is the gorgeous Butterfly Beach, accessible by boat, where you can witness a myriad of colorful butterflies fluttering around. For a taste of local cuisine, head to the bustling Mapusa Market, known for its fresh produce, spices, and street food. Don't miss the opportunity to experience a traditional Goan music and dance performance, such as a Fado concert or a vibrant Goan carnival procession.
